Elite Players

Guards

Tyrese Maxey, 76ers ($9,600) vs. Pelicans 

Maxey racked up 60.0 DK points in the last game and is averaging 24.4 points, 3.1 rebounds, 7.0 assists and 2.3 steals across 10 outings. He is likely to keep rolling against the Pelicans, who give up the league's seventh-most three-pointers and seventh-most free throws to opposing point guards. 

Anthony Edwards, Timberwolves ($9,300) at Grizzlies 

Edwards has reached 45 DK points in five of his last six appearances, averaging 31.8 points, 6.7 rebounds, 3.7 assists and 1.2 steals, while knocking down 4.3 three-pointers per game over that span. He has a great chance to prosper against the Grizzlies, who are giving up the league's fifth-most three-pointers and sixth-most turnovers per game. 

Forwards/Centers

Kevin Durant, Rockets ($9,000) vs. Mavericks 

Durant is in a groove, averaging 27.8 points on 49.2 percent shooting, 6.0 rebounds and 4.7 assists over the last 10 games, including a high of 61.0 DK points. He has a good opportunity to continue to fill it up against the Mavericks, who give up the league's 10th-most points per game. He also delivered 56.8 DK points in their previous meeting

Pascal Siakam, Pacers ($8,900) vs. Hawks 

Siakam is averaging 24.6 points, 6.8 rebounds and 5.2 assists and is likely to thrive against the Hawks, who are dealing with injury trouble in the frontcourt. The Hawks also give up the league's sixth-most points and second-most rebounds per game to opposing power forwards. 

Alperen Sengun, Rockets ($9,100) vs. Mavericks 

Sengun was limited to just nine points in the last game but still added 13 rebounds, four assists and three blocks to finish with 36.3 DK points. However, he is averaging 19.5 points, 9.6 rebounds, 6.1 assists, 1.4 steals and 1.1 blocks over the last 10 games, including four with at least 50 DK points. He is up for a favorable matchup against the Mavericks, who give up the league's most points in the paint per game. 

Expected Chalk 

Joel Embiid, 76ers ($9,600) vs. Pelicans 

Embiid has reached the 30-point mark in five of his last six appearances and is averaging 33.2 points, 9.0 rebounds and 5.8 assists over that span. He has a great chance to keep up the production against the Pelicans, who are giving up the league's fourth-most points and fourth-most rebounds per game to opposing centers. The Pelicans also give up the league's sixth-most points in the paint per game. 

Mid-Range Money 

CJ McCollum, Hawks ($6,500) at Pacers 

McCollum is finding his rhythm with his new squad, averaging 19.0 points on 50.6 percent shooting, 4.0 rebounds, 3.6 assists and 1.0 steals over the last five games. He should do well against the Pacers, who give up the league's sixth-most points per game and the fourth-highest field-goal percentage to opposing point guards. 

Naz Reid, Timberwolves ($6,200) at Grizzlies 

Reid surpassed 30 DK points in five of the last six games, including two with at least 45, as he is averaging 14.8 points, 7.8 rebounds, 3.0 assists, 1.3 steals and 1.2 blocks over that span. He is up for an ideal chance to stand out against the Grizzlies, who are significantly shorthanded in the frontcourt. 

Value Picks

Reed Sheppard, Rockets ($4,800) vs. Mavericks 

Sheppard has topped 20 DK points in five of the last six games, with a high of 35.5, while averaging 13.2 points, 2.7 rebounds, 2.2 assists and 1.0 steals over that span. He should find room to pad his stats on the defensive end against the Mavs, who give up the league's eighth-most turnovers per game. 

Herbert Jones, Pelicans ($4,300) at 76ers 

Jones is heading into his fifth outing since returning from a two-week absence. He topped 25 DK points in each of the last two outings and will need to bring his best effort to help his squad hold up against the 76ers. He also has a solid chance to pad his stats at the foul line, as the Sixers give up the league's ninth-most free throws per game to opposing shooting guards. 

Kel'el Ware, Heat ($4,900) vs. Bulls 

Ware is in line for his third game back from a four-game absence and, after delivering 25.5 DK points in the last game, should be on track to put up a notable performance against a Bulls squad that is set to be shorthanded in the frontcourt. The Bulls also give up the league's fifth-most points in the paint.
